Powassan virus multiplication in Dermacentor andersoni ticks

All stages of Dermacentor andersoni (Stiles) ticks were infected by feeding on rabbits injected intravenously with large doses of Powassan virus 48 to 72 hours after the ticks became attached. Viremia titers at least 10²˙⁵ mouse LD₅₀ per ml were required to establish infection in 1 to 5% of ticks in...
